Dalmanti: A Font for Crafting Elegant, Timeless Designs

One of my favorite moments in the creative process is when I sit down with a blank canvas and decide on the perfect font to bring my design to life. Recently, I found myself reaching for Dalmanti, a sans serif font that has become a go-to choice for many of my handmade projects. Its elegant curves and beautiful swashes add just the right touch of sophistication to everything from wedding invitations to seasonal labels.

Dalmanti for Wedding Invitations and Elegant Branding

When designing wedding stationery, every detail matters. I’ve used Dalmanti to create invitations that feel both classic and modern. The subtle swashes give it a refined look, while its clean lines keep the text readable even in small sizes. Whether I’m crafting a minimalist invitation or a more ornate welcome board, Dalmanti adds a timeless quality that elevates the entire design. It’s especially useful for names, titles, and decorative elements where a bit of flair can make a big difference.

Pairing Dalmanti with a simple serif font like Garamond or a bold display font like Playfair Display creates a striking contrast that works beautifully in editorial design or brand identity. For boutique packaging or digital printables, this combination helps establish a cohesive visual language that feels both professional and personal.

Dalmanti for Handmade Labels and Product Packaging

I often use Dalmanti when creating product labels for candles, mugs, and tote bags. Its elegant style gives a sense of quality and care, which is essential for handmade goods. When I test sticker sheets or label templates, I always ensure that the font is legible at small sizes. Dalmanti performs well in this regard, maintaining clarity even when scaled down.

For seasonal products like holiday tags or farmhouse signs, Dalmanti brings a touch of refinement that complements rustic aesthetics. It’s also great for product tags on Etsy or other marketplaces, as it helps your shop stand out with a polished, memorable look. Just be sure to check the included styles and ligatures before selling physical items or digital downloads—Dalmanti offers several alternates that can enhance your designs further.
